The coaching that I do, focuses on improving skill through questioning and practice to develop an understanding of testing and how to perform it. 

A coach can learn how to help both testers and developers to:

  • Sharpen reasoning and critical thinking

  • Explain your testing and why you tested

  • Understand and deal with ambiguity

  • Deepen your understanding of the testing you perform

The coaching model that I use is being developed by myself and James Bach. It uses Socratic questioning to probe testing knowledge, challenging developers and testers alike to think deeper and through practice come to a greater understanding of what testing is as well as how to test in a better way.

The intent is for both student and coach to leave coaching feeling enthusiastic about testing, with the motivation to continue self-learning.
